Key Facts
- J-Stars Victory Vs's instance of is recorded as video game[3].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's composer is recorded as Yasuharu Takanashi[4].
- J-Stars Victory Vs was published by Bandai Namco Entertainment[5].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's genre is fighting game[6].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's genre is crossover fiction[7].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's developer is recorded as Spike Chunsoft[8].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's platform is recorded as PlayStation Vita[9].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's platform is recorded as PlayStation 3[10].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's platform is recorded as PlayStation 4[11].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's game mode is recorded as single-player video game[12].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's game mode is recorded as multiplayer video game[13].
- J-Stars Victory Vs was distributed by Blu-ray Disc[14].
- J-Stars Victory Vs's country of origin is recorded as Japan[15].
- J-Stars Victory Vs was released on March 19, 2014[16].
